It's indisputable that the once dominant function-oriented approached has been replaced the need-oriented method in product's forming and shaping process. Therefore, this research is intended to test the feasibility of employing a hypothesis based in human image in creating a set of procedures in the development of product design process. First an in-depth discussion of the historical background and case-studies are administered to generate an initiate stage of hypothesis, and then conduct to finalize a solid model that can be further in cooperated into the actual design process. Two possible conclusions are reached:1. As detailed in this thesis, the application of the shaping design in the viewpoint of image, and in the designing procedure from image to visualization, can conclude that the processing of design centered on emotional image follow 5 designing stages: (1) making of abstract meaning. (2) Design idea. (3) Expression methods. (4) Thinking and evaluating choices. (5) Solid modeling transformation.2. The feelings of image stimulated by the any product is the end result of designer's effort in transforming the users' emotion into forms and shapes through the processes of shifts of experiment, movements and actions, transformation of forms and shapes, and the creation of feeling and atmosphere in cooperated with the concepts of characteristics in forming and shaping, shifts in approaches, and well-defined meaning; the interactions among all those above factors will result to products with settle connotations and exciting emotions.The conclusion through this research, this set of procedures can be applied to and will assist designers to explore the relations between product design and human images.
